N-(2-Brom-5-chlorphenyl)-N-(2-bromphenyl)benzamid

Base Information
  • Chemical Name:N-(2-Brom-5-chlorphenyl)-N-(2-bromphenyl)benzamid
  • CAS No.:79370-01-7
  • Molecular Formula:C19H12Br2ClNO
  • Molecular Weight:465.571

Guidance literature:
Multi-step reaction with 4 steps
1: 93 percent / N,N-Dimethylaniline / 0.75 h / 100 °C
2: 87 percent / PCl5 / 1) 3 h, room temperature, 2) 1 h, 100 deg C
3: 78 percent / NaOEt / diethyl ether / 1) 4 h, 0 deg C, 2) 12 h, room temperature
4: 40 percent / 1) 150 min, 257-260 deg C, 2) 40 deg C, 3) ethanol, 0 deg C
With phosphorus pentachloride; sodium ethanolate; N,N-dimethyl-aniline; In diethyl ether;
DOI:10.1002/jlac.198119810715
